Skin rashes in lines with bumpiness
My wife is suffering from skin rashes problem from last 15 days. Rashes are persistent, they comes 3-4 times a day n disappears after a while. We visited a doctor ( MD medicine), he initially advised Allegra 180 for 5 days,but nothing happened. So he prescribed atarax 25 for 5 days n montelukast for 10 days. While taking these medicines rashes were in control. But as soon as the course is over, the condition of rashes became same as 10 days earlier. Rashes often comes in criss cross lines n are bit bumpy. Kindly advise. Thanks.

She is suffering from what Dermatologist call urticaria. Common causes are food allergy, infection or drugs taken for some condition. It presents with itching resulting in formation of red rashes which we call hives or wheals. Although in most cases cause remains unknown in spite of a thorough search. It can be treated with medicines so that you do not get any new hives. The treatment should be prolonged until it resolves which usually takes 1 to 6 months.
